AtSWEET13 and AtSWEET14 regulate gibberellin-mediated physiological processes

TL;DR: Evidence is provided that Arabidopsis SWEET proteins, AtSWEET13 and AtS WEET14, which are members of a family that had previously been linked to sugar transport, are able to mediate cellular GA uptake when expressed in yeast and oocytes, and suggest that At sWEET 13 and AtsWEET14 may be involved in modulating GA response in Arabidoptera.

The jasmonate-responsive GTR1 transporter is required for gibberellin-mediated stamen development in Arabidopsis

TL;DR: It is reported that a major glucosinolate transporter, GTR1/NPF2, is multifunctional and may be involved in hormone transport in Arabidopsis thaliana and may positively regulate stamen development by mediating gibberellin supply.

Iron deficiency regulated OsOPT7 is essential for iron homeostasis in rice

TL;DR: Results indicate that OsOPT7 may be involved in Fe transport in rice, and the upregulation of Fe-deficiency-responsive genes in plants grown under Fe-sufficient conditions is revealed, despite the high Fe and ferritin concentrations in shoot tissue indicating that Fe may not be available for physiological functions.

GTR1 is a jasmonic acid and jasmonoyl-l-isoleucine transporter in Arabidopsis thaliana

TL;DR: It is found that a JA-Ile transporter, GTR1, contributed to these translocations in Arabidopsis thaliana and may be contributed to correct positioning of JA and JA- Ile to attenuate an excessive wound response in undamaged leaves.
